android api近期版本迭代,即构SDK10月迭代:新增多款语音音效、外部采集码流控制及Android SDK 最低支持操作系统版本调整...

即构SDK10月迭代内容来喽~~~

本月调整了Android SDK 最低支持的操作系统版本,新增了流删除回调原因, 4种变音效果和外部采集码流控制,同时还对登录房间、媒体播放器以及第三方库进行了优化和升级。以下为本月更新的详细内容:

LiveRoom

新增

1、Android SDK 最低支持操作系统版本调整

新版本 Android SDK API 支持级别要求不低于16,最低支持的操作系统版本从原来的 Android 4.0.3 提升到 Android 4.1。

2、新增流删除回调的原因

流删除新增类型 ZegoStreamInfo.StreamDeleteReason,说明当前流删除的原因,主要分为主动关闭和被动关闭两种情况,开发者可根据实际业务情况对流删除情况进行处理。

3.新增语音音效

新增汽车人、AI 机器人、外国人、空灵 4 种变音效果,轻松创建特色音效,使用户的声音更加妙趣横生。在语音社交等场景中,营造线上互动的搞怪气氛,增强娱乐性。

新增接口 SetVoicePreset ,提供 4 种新的枚举值指定设置。

4.新增外部采集的码流控制

在外部采集时,新增流控信息的回调,开发者可根据码流的流控信息主动适配网络情况,提高抗弱网能力。

新增流控回调接口 setTrafficControlCallback,该接口仅在外部采集的使用场景下有效。

优化

1.优化 SEI 发送逻辑,在不发送视频数据时,即 enableCamera = true && muteVideoPublish = true 的情况下,支持正常发送 SEI;

2.优化各平台“在登录房间成功前启动预览,导致登录耗时过长”的问题;

3.媒体播放器内部启用快速 seek 配置,优化了媒体播放器加载 MP3 文件缓慢的现象 ;

4.升级第三方库,保障 SDK 安全质量水平。主要的库调整有 FFmpeg 升级到 4.2.2。

AudioRoom

新增

1. Android SDK 最低支持操作系统版本调整

新版本 Android SDK API 支持版本要求不低于16,最低支持的操作系统版本从原来 Android 4.0.3 提升到 Android 4.1

2.新增语音音效

新增汽车人、AI 机器人、外国人、空灵 4 种变声效果,使用新的方式实现特定的变音特效,用户的声音可变得妙趣横生。在语音社交等场景中,营造好友语音互动的搞怪气氛,增强娱乐性。

新增接口 SetVoicePreset ,提供 4 种新的枚举值指定设置

优化优化各平台“在登录房间成功前,启动预览导致登录耗时过长”的问题;

调整媒体播放器中播放文件索引的问题,优化媒体播放器加载 MP3 文件缓慢的现象 ;

升级第三方库,保障SDK安全质量水平,主要的库调整有 FFmpeg 升级到 4.2.2。

以上就是本月SDK迭代的主要内容,更多详细文档以及ZEGO SDK历史更新内容,可以进入“即构官网(zego.im)-开发者中心”查看。

  • 0
    点赞
  • 0
    收藏
    觉得还不错? 一键收藏
  • 0
    评论

“相关推荐”对你有帮助么?

  • 非常没帮助
  • 没帮助
  • 一般
  • 有帮助
  • 非常有帮助
提交
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值